Name Day: Dates by Country

Tero's name day is celebrated on April 10 in Finland.

Name origin and meaning

The name Tero primarily has roots in Finland, where it functions as a vernacular form or short name of other established names. It is often considered a diminutive or localized variant, though its specific etymological linkage can sometimes be debated among linguists. Within its cultural sphere, it carries connotations related to the names it is derived from, even if those specific meanings are not directly ascribed to Tero itself. The name exists firmly within the linguistic traditions of Northern Europe. Its standalone history is deeply intertwined with Finnish naming conventions.

Name days: Name Tero

This list shows name days in different countries where the name is written in the same form. The dates are based on traditional calendars and cultural name celebrations. If your name matches exactly, you can see when it is honored in various parts of the world.

Country Month Day Name days 
Finland Finland April 10 Tero
